top of page

Saídas/resultados da Máquina de Turing

  • Foto do escritor: loysnx
    loysnx
  • 9 de nov. de 2015
  • 1 min de leitura

Ao se submeter uma entrada, por meio da fita, a Máquina de Turing a analisará de acordo com sua função de transição, e poderá assumir um dos seguintes estados de parada:

  1. Aceitação: a cadeia submetida foi analisada e considerada aceita/válida pela máquina. Isto acontece quando a cadeia pertence à linguagem;

  2. Rejeição: a cadeia submetida foi analisada e considerada rejeita/inválida pela máquina. Isto pode acontecer quando a cadeia não pertence à linguagem;

  3. Loop: a cadeia submetida causou um loop infinito na máquina, seu processamento jamais cessará, não assumindo, assim, nenhum dos estados de parada anteriores. Isto pode acontecer quando a cadeia não pertence à linguagem.

O conjunto das cadeias aceitas pela máquina compoem a linguagem aceita por ela. Faz sentido, né? Os estados de parada de aceitação e rejeição são nulos quando se usa a Máquina de Turing para processamentos de funções e procedimentos. Afinal de contas, a máquina está sendo usada como um processador e não como um reconhecedor.


 
 
 

Comments


Máquina de Turing

© 2015 por Matheus, Loys, Sady.

bottom of page